Exploring Exciting New Careers For Retirees

Retirement doesn’t have to mean the end of your working life In fact, many retirees are choosing to embark on new careers that not only provide them with a source of income but also fulfill their passions and interests Whether you’re looking to try something completely different or simply want to stay active and engaged in the workforce, there are plenty of opportunities out there for retirees to explore.

One of the most popular career paths for retirees is starting a small business With years of experience under their belts, retirees have valuable skills and knowledge that can be put to use in a variety of industries Whether it’s opening a bed and breakfast, starting a consulting firm, or launching an online store, there are countless opportunities for retirees to become entrepreneurs and be their own boss.

For those who are more interested in giving back to their communities, a career in the non-profit sector might be the perfect fit Many retirees find fulfillment in working for organizations that support causes they are passionate about, whether it’s volunteering at a local charity, working for an environmental organization, or helping to support at-risk youth The non-profit sector offers retirees the chance to make a real difference in the world while also staying active and engaged in their communities.

If you have a creative side, why not explore a career in the arts? Many retirees find great joy in pursuing their passions for painting, writing, music, or theater after they retire Whether you choose to sell your artwork, write a novel, or perform in a local theater production, a career in the arts can provide a fulfilling creative outlet and allow you to share your talents with others.

Whether you have expertise in a particular subject or simply enjoy working with children and young adults, there are plenty of opportunities to share your knowledge and skills with others Many retirees find great joy in helping the next generation succeed and thrive in their academic pursuits.

Another popular career path for retirees is working in the healthcare industry Whether it’s becoming a home health aide, working in a nursing home, or volunteering at a hospital, there are countless opportunities for retirees to make a difference in the lives of others and help those in need With the demand for healthcare workers on the rise, retirees can play a valuable role in providing care and support to those who need it most.

Ultimately, the key to finding the right new career as a retiree is to think about what you’re passionate about and what brings you joy Whether you’re interested in starting a business, working in the non-profit sector, pursuing a career in the arts, teaching, or working in healthcare, there are plenty of opportunities out there for retirees to explore and find fulfillment in their post-retirement years.
